Am I calculating this right? This is regarding a 2015 Altima SL (2.5L engine) with moon roof and tech. package.
MSRP: $31,250 The deal they are giving me for this car is: $25,970 (no money down) NC (Mecklenburg County) Sales Tax: 7.25%
Thanks to the moderators, we know that the residual value is 55% for 36 months and 15K miles per year and I qualify for Tier 1 credit so it's 0.00003.
$31,250 x 0.55 = $17,187.5
$25,970 - $17,187.5 = $8,782.5
$8,782.5 / 36 = $243.95
($31,250 + $25,970) X 0.00003 = $1.71
($243.95 + $1.71) x 0.0725 = $17.81
Total: $263.47 per month?
I get $263.03/mo with your numbers; your calculation of the finance charge is incorrect. It's the cap cost + residual value multiplied by the MF. It works out to $1.29/mo, not the $1.71 you show.

2014 Altima lease programs are only good for 36 months.. at 39 months, the numbers go south in a hurry...
.00003 MF and 53% residual for 36 months, 10K/yr.
The payment will all depend on the selling price. You can research Edmunds TMV by using the tabs at the top of the page, or you can read back in this discussion and see what others are paying..
Just for a rule of thumb, if you get a CAP cost of $23,000, then the payment would be $269/mo. The CAP cost would be the selling price after all discounts and incentives, plus acquisition fee, taxes and fees. That number changes by $27.81 for every $1000 difference, up or down.. ($2.78 per $100 difference).
